The Walt Disney Company has announced the suspension of all activities in Russia due to the events in Ukraine.

In a statement released Thursday, the company recalls that it had previously suspended the transfer of films for commercial distribution in Russia.

Now Walt Disney is “taking steps to suspend all other business in Russia.” This includes “content and product licensing, Disney Cruise Line operations, and National Geographic magazine.”

The company explains that some of the business can be stopped immediately, but in some cases for technical reasons the exit will take some time. At the same time, Walt Disney assures that it is not laying off its employees in Russia.
